Martin Scorsese is teaming up with Fox News for a new documentary series. The Oscar-winning filmmaker, who recently received his 16th Oscar nomination for Killers of the Flower Moon, will host and produce Fox Nation's ‘Saints’.
Each episode will explore the lives of a different saint, including Joan of Arc, John the Baptist, and Mary Magdalene. “For most of my life, I lived in the stories of the saints, thinking about their words and actions, imagining the worlds they lived in, the choices they faced, the examples they set,” Scorsese said.
“These are the stories of eight very different men and women, each of whom lived through very different periods of history and tried their best to follow the path of love revealed to them and to us by the words of Jesus in the Gospels. I am so pleased that this project is underway and that I am working with so many reliable and talented employees.”
The series will be directed by Elizabeth Chomko. Also, Scorsese plans to make an 80-minute theatrical film about Jesus to "remove the negative burden of what has been associated with organized religion." The film will be co-written by Kent Jones, who is also a writer on his new Fox series. The first part of these series will be released in November.
